Davido Shows Fans Where He’s Standing With New Album ‘5ive’: Stream It Now

Davido released his fifth studio album, 5ive, on Friday (April 18) via Davido Music Worldwide, RCA Records and Sony Music UK.

The 17-track project includes previously released singles “Awuke” with YG Marley, “Funds,” featuring Odumodublvck and Chike, and “Be There Still,” and it includes more collaborations with Victoria Monét (“Offa Me”), Shenseea and 450 (“R&B”), Musa Keys and Victony (“Holy Water”), Chris Brown (“Titanium”), Becky G (“Tek”), Tayc and Dadju (“Lover Boy”) and Omah Lay (“With You”).

“This 5ive album? Man, it means everything to me. It’s more than just a number — it’s a statement of where I stand, five albums in,” the Afrobeats icon said in a press release. “Getting to work with artists that I love and respect from all over the world on this project was a blessing. Different sounds, different cultures, but one vibe! This one right here shows my growth, my journey and where I am now in my life and my artistry.”

5ive arrives two years after his last studio album, Timeless, which reached No. 2 on Billboard‘s World Albums chart and No. 37 on the Billboard 200. It was nominated for best global music album at the 2024 Grammy Awards, while its Musa Keys-assisted hit single “Unavailable” hit No. 3 on U.S. Afrobeats Songs and was nominated for best African music performance. Davido was nominated in the best African music performance category again this year with Brown’s “Sensational,” also featuring Lojay, which marked both Davido and Lojay’s career-first entries on the Billboard Hot 100 last year when the song debuted at No. 96 (and later reached No. 71).
